Abstract

The utility model discloses a kind of red copper heat-conducting LED automobile headlamps, including radiator, it positions and is equipped with card hole in the middle part of deck, card hole is set on interconnecting piece, LED lamp panel is equipped in radiator, LED lamp panel top is equipped with upper red copper block, LED lamp panel lower part is equipped with lower red copper block, LED lamp panel is equipped with LED lamp bead, it is attached between LED lamp panel and upper red copper block by welding, it is attached between LED lamp panel and lower red copper block by welding, upper red copper block tail portion connects radiator by scolding tin, lower red copper block tail portion connects radiator by scolding tin, the utility model is using two sides large volume red copper block as intermediate thermal conductivity body, heating conduction can be significantly improved, connection between main heat transfer component is scolding tin connection, heat transfer efficiency more more reliable than traditional heat-conducting cream filling slotted mode is higher, red copper block is led Hot coefficient ratio aluminium alloy is more preferable, and volume is also bigger as thermal conductor than general thin slice aluminium column, and thermal capacity is also bigger, and more preferably, the rigidity of structure is more preferable for heat-conducting effect.

Background technique
With the widespread development of LED illumination industry, on automotive lighting using more more and more universal.Current LED on the market Headlight for vehicles generallys use high-power LED chip as light source, and heat dissipation increasingly becomes the maximum that limitation LED plays excellent performance Bottleneck.The radiator structure of present mainstream LED light is the platform that two panels LED substrate clamps that the center of integral type aluminium radiator is extended Cylinder.More perfect to pursue light shape effect, the gap between the LED light of two sides is smaller and smaller, causes aluminum profile thinner, heat dissipation performance Decline, influences the working life of LED light, and in traditional LED automobile headlamp structure, integral type aluminium radiator cannot take into account thermal diffusivity The problem of energy and optical property, in view of the above-mentioned problems, ad hoc meter the utility model is solved.

Specific embodiment
The following will be combined with the drawings in the embodiments of the present invention, carries out the technical scheme in the embodiment of the utility model Clearly and completely describe, it is clear that the described embodiments are only a part of the embodiments of the utility model, rather than whole Embodiment.Based on the embodiments of the present invention, those of ordinary skill in the art are without making creative work Every other embodiment obtained, fall within the protection scope of the utility model.
Referring to Fig. 1, a kind of red copper heat-conducting LED automobile headlamp, including radiator 4, radiator 4 radiate equipped with dentation Piece, 4 rear portion of radiator are equipped with interconnecting piece, and through hole is equipped in the middle part of radiator 4, transit line plate 5, switching are equipped in radiator 4 5 section of wiring board uses circular configuration, and 4 front of radiator connects radiator fan 6, and radiator fan 6 is connected by fan fixed screw 7 Wind-receiving fan protective cover 8, the use of fan guard 8 is columnar structured, and 4 rear portion of radiator connects positioning deck 3 by interconnecting piece, fixed Position 3 section of deck is circle, positions and is equipped with card hole in the middle part of deck 3, and card hole is set on interconnecting piece, and LED light is equipped in radiator 4 Plate 1,1 top of LED lamp panel are equipped with upper red copper block 2, and 1 lower part of LED lamp panel is equipped with lower red copper block 10, and LED lamp panel 1 is equipped with LED light Pearl, LED lamp panel 1 use thermoelectricity divergence type copper base, are attached between LED lamp panel 1 and upper red copper block 2 by welding, LED light It is attached between plate 1 and lower red copper block by welding, upper 2 tail portion of red copper block connects radiator 4, lower red copper block 10 by scolding tin Tail portion connects radiator 4 by scolding tin, and radiator fan 6 connects power supply line 9.
When utility model works, radiator is equipped with dentation cooling fin, can be improved heat by the way that dentation cooling fin is arranged The emission efficiency of amount, radiator rear portion are equipped with interconnecting piece, through hole are equipped in the middle part of radiator, and radiator front connects radiation air Fan, radiator fan starting generates interaction air-flow, to take away the heat inside headlight, radiator fan connects fan guard, wind Fan protective cover plays safety protection function, and radiator rear portion is equipped with positioning deck, and positioning deck plays the fixed effect of positioning, LED lamp panel top is equipped with upper red copper block, and LED lamp panel lower part is equipped with lower red copper block, when in use, first by LED lamp panel, upper red copper Block, lower red copper module radiator are linked together by welding, then successively weld transit line plate, radiator fan and power supply line, then Close-fitting fan guard, finally installation positioning deck, the utility model using two sides large volume red copper block as intermediate thermal conductivity body, Heating conduction can be significantly improved, the connection between main heat transfer component is scolding tin connection, fills gap than traditional heat-conducting cream The more reliable heat transfer efficiency of mode is higher, and red copper block thermal conductivity ratio aluminium alloy is more preferable, and volume is also than general thin slice aluminium column conduct Thermal conductor is bigger, and thermal capacity is also bigger, and more preferably, the rigidity of structure is more preferable for heat-conducting effect.
